在Javascript中包含模块的正确方法是什么?

在Javascript中包含模块的正确方法是什么?,javascript,Javascript,我使用了相当多的javascript,如果我可以使用全局常量和一些我在我的网站上使用的方法,这将非常有帮助 有没有一种方法可以将它们包含进来,而不是将它们复制并粘贴到每个js文件中 比如: 模块体系结构有多种技术 包括多个脚本标记并使用名称空间以避免全局范围问题 使用异步文件加载程序,如 使用模块封装器,如 后一种技术可能有些过分,你可能需要一个 在html母版页中。模块体系结构有多种技术 包括多个脚本标记并使用名称空间以避免全局范围问题 使用异步文件加载程序,如 使用模块封装器,如

我使用了相当多的javascript,如果我可以使用全局常量和一些我在我的网站上使用的方法,这将非常有帮助

有没有一种方法可以将它们包含进来,而不是将它们复制并粘贴到每个js文件中

比如:


模块体系结构有多种技术

  • 包括多个脚本标记并使用名称空间以避免全局范围问题
  • 使用异步文件加载程序,如
  • 使用模块封装器,如
后一种技术可能有些过分,你可能需要一个


在html母版页中。

模块体系结构有多种技术

  • 包括多个脚本标记并使用名称空间以避免全局范围问题
  • 使用异步文件加载程序,如
  • 使用模块封装器,如
后一种技术可能有些过分,你可能需要一个

在html母版页中。

不幸的是,没有标准的JavaScript方法将一个JavaScript文件包含到另一个JavaScript文件中(我相信这是可爱的JavaScript特性之一)

但是,在您开始选择变通方法之前,请注意,通常认为将整个项目中的JavaScript文件合并为一个大文件是一种良好的做法(简而言之,这种技术减少了HTTP请求的数量并提高了性能,有关更多解释和注意事项,请参见)。

不幸的是,没有标准的JavaScript方法将一个JavaScript文件包含到另一个JavaScript文件中(我相信这是可爱的JavaScript特性之一)


但是,在您开始选择变通方法之前,请注意,将整个项目中的JavaScript文件合并为一个大文件通常被认为是一种良好的做法(简而言之,这种技术减少了HTTP请求的数量并提高了性能,有关更多解释和注意事项,请参见)。

Hi,好的,如果我将其包括在html页面中,然后我可以从另一个js文件中引用global.js中的函数,只要它包含在global.js之后?嗨,好吧,如果我在html页面中包含它,那么我可以从另一个js文件中引用global.js中的函数,只要它包含在global.js之后?
#include global.js

jsCode